This paper describes the design and development of a low-cost microprocessor-based load logger that can store voltages and currents of distribution feeders and transmit the data to a remote office personal computer. Data transfer from the load logger to the personal computer is achieved via telephone line. The load logger is specially useful for evaluating the voltage and current of a feeder during continuous power flow through the feeder and immediately after power restoration to the feeder after a period of power outage.
